Abstract
The heuristically based generalized perturbation theory (HGPT), to
first and higher order, applied to the neutron field of a reactor system, is discussed
in relation to quasistatic problems. This methodology is of particular
interest in reactor operation. In this application it may allow an on-line
appraisal of the main physical responses of the reactor system when subject to
alterations relevant to normal system exploitation, e.g. control rod movement,
and/or soluble boron concentration changes to be introduced, for instance, for
compensating power level variations following electrical network demands. In
this paper, after describing the main features of the theory, its implementation
into the diffusion, 3D mixed dual nodal code MINOS of the SAPHYR system
is presented. The results from a small scale investigation performed on a
simplified PWR system corroborate the validity of the methodology proposed.
